  2. Wrong - solo passengers using the standby program have no single supplement, and they can be placed in any stateroom on the ship. Ships that don't have the single/solo staterooms found on the 3 pinnacle class ships also participate in the standby program and can be booked by solo travelers for $49/night plus port fees/taxes.   7. I also prefer the Retreat on the Vista & Signature class ships. There are fewer of them, and they're significantly larger - especially the family cabana. When it's just 2 of us, we pay the extra $$ to book the family cabana on Pinnacle ships mainly to have the dining table & chairs in there. It's odd that a cabana intended for 4 adults has 2 loungers and a small table with 2 chairs on this class ship! On our last Rotterdam cruise there were 3 of us (we never have 4 people on a Pinnacle) and were able to rearrange the entire cabana to fit 3 loungers without losing the table with 2 chairs. One of us sat on a lounger by the table while the other 2 used the chairs - and when not eating the chairs were pulled to the side to allow space to move! By contrast, on the Vista/Signature the family cabana is probably twice the size - big table with 4 chairs, 3-4 loungers plus a couple (or more) sitting chairs.
